First drill a small hole at each end of the crack it will prevent it from cracking further then you must v out the crack with a grinder so far easy now the hard part the manifold must be heated and then welded and then left in the heat and the temp brought down slowly so as not to allow.

Pure nickel will produce a softer, more malleable weld deposit. I'll give a quick desrciption. As soon as you finish a short bead and while the bead is still red hot, peen the weld bead with the ball end of the hammer.

Another possibility that i have experimented with is to mig weld cast iron. To maintain a nice weld, use the mig welder to maintain the lowest feed rate and the lowest current. Always weld no more than 2 inches at a time and let cool for 2 minutes between passes.

As soon as the welded area was flush, we peened entire welded area and let the peening overlap the cast iron about.75 to 1 inch. Preheating the cast iron part before welding will slow the cooling rate of the weld, and the region surround the weld.
